Corrosion Resistance

One of the most important properties of brass machining parts in a marine environment is their corrosion resistance. The ocean is a harsh place, full of saltwater, which is highly corrosive to many metals. But brass, which is an alloy of copper and zinc, has a natural ability to resist corrosion. The copper in brass forms a protective layer called a patina when it reacts with the oxygen and moisture in the air. This patina acts as a barrier, preventing further corrosion of the metal.

However, the corrosion resistance of brass can vary depending on the specific composition of the alloy. Some types of brass, like naval brass, which contains a small amount of tin, are specifically designed for marine applications. Naval brass has excellent resistance to seawater corrosion and is commonly used in boat fittings, propellers, and other marine hardware.

Machinability

Brass is known for its excellent machinability. Machinability refers to how easily a metal can be cut, shaped, and formed into the desired parts. In the manufacturing process, this is a huge advantage. When we're making brass machining parts, we can use various machining techniques like turning, milling, and drilling with relative ease.

For example, Cnc Turning Brass Part is a common process we use. CNC (Computer Numerical Control) turning allows us to create precise and complex shapes with high accuracy. The brass's good machinability means that we can achieve tight tolerances and smooth surface finishes, which are crucial for the performance of the parts in a marine environment.

Strength and Durability

In a marine environment, parts need to be strong and durable. Brass machining parts have good strength, which allows them to withstand the mechanical stresses and forces they encounter. Whether it's the constant movement of a boat's engine or the impact of waves, our brass parts can hold up.

The durability of brass also means that it can resist wear and tear over time. For instance, brass bearings used in marine engines are subject to a lot of friction. The hardness and durability of brass ensure that these bearings can last a long time without significant wear, reducing the risk of mechanical failures.

Thermal Conductivity

Brass has relatively good thermal conductivity. In a marine environment, this property can be beneficial in several ways. For example, in some marine engines, brass parts are used to transfer heat. The ability of brass to conduct heat efficiently helps in cooling the engine, preventing overheating and ensuring its proper operation.
